KUNDUZ: A suicide attack on an army recruitment centre in northern Afghanistan has left 33 people dead and another 42 wounded, a local official said Monday. “There was a suicide attack at the army recruitment center in Kunduz city,” said Mehboubullah Sayedi, a spokesman for the governor of Kunduz province.

“The preliminary information we have suggests that 33 people were killed and another 42 were wounded.”
